Kongsberg Automotive is Hiring a Production Supervisor Near Suffield, CT

Job description

Position Overview:

A value stream represents all the things Kongsberg Automotive does to create value for our customers. This involves far more than the manufacturing processes.

A Value Stream Leader is responsible for leading the team for continuous change, being engaged in continuous learning, and providing a positive attitude as a leadership role model.

This role will lead the workforce in an efficient and effective manner, ensuring that all safety, productivity, and quality standards are being met. This role will serve as a “go-to” member of the management team for the specific department Team leads, providing guidance around troubleshooting, solving problems, employee relations concerns, and other situations that arise during the shift. When issues arise that the Team leader is unable to rectify, the Value Stream leader will be the point person in the escalation process.

Responsibilities but not limited to

1. Supervise, coordinate, schedule workflow and provide leadership to and review the work of assigned personnel.

2. Responsible for assuring that the daily work expectations are relayed to the following shift. All Value Stream Leaders will escalate issues to and take direction from the applicable off going Value Stream Leader.

3. Implement procedures, systems, and objectives and prepare reports as required.

4. Assist in the development and implementation of continuous improvement systems and planning of departmental operations. Authorize overtime, facilitate communication meetings with assigned staff, and control costs.

5. Review customer quality requirements and /or complaints, compile records and reports, ensure that all products meet specification requirements and that only compliant products move onto the next stage.

6. Evaluate and recommend changes in methods and procedures that will impact the quality of the product and the Quality System. Troubleshoot/problem solve product and process problems per the Corrective /Preventive Action System.

7. Maintain QS9000 and ISO 14001 documents as related to the department.

8. Work in unison with the Company HSE Engineer on all environmental, health, safety and workers’ compensation issues.

9. Estimate personnel needs and schedule and assign work to meet completion dates. Daily schedules will be developed during the first shift and will be relayed to the Off- Shift Value Stream Leaders by the First Shift Value Stream Leader Leaders. Daily briefings between the Value Stream Leaders and Department Leaders will be instituted.

10. Manage inventories consumed or produced in the Value stream to ensure all supplies HALB, FERT and RAW materials are kept in an orderly manner according to the established visual management tools and quantities.

11. Maintain and improve all Visual Factory standards to include workflow, shadow boards and 5S systems.

12. Apply company policies and ensure adherence to departmental procedures.

13. Provide department leaders with feedback to be used for performance evaluations and salary reviews for staff.

14. Performs disciplinary actions, up to and including termination in conjunction with the Department Leaders, Production Manager and HR department.

15. Participate in new hire interview as applicable, and be responsible for the training of new employees, in partnership with the department Team leads.

16. Act as a liaison with other departments, units, organizations, outside vendors, and/or customers.

17. Coordinate with First Shift Value Stream Leaders to order departmental supplies

18. May be responsible for editing and submitting time and attendance information for payroll using Company time-keeping system.

19. Assist in the development of Value Stream departmental budgets. First Shift Department Leaders have primary responsibility for monitoring performance to budgets.

20. Track and monitor material flow through ERP system.

21. Performs other related duties as assigned by management.

Minimum Competencies:

1. High school diploma or equivalent

2. College (Associate or Bachelors) degree or equivalent experience preferred

3. 3 years’ experience in a Leadership role

4. Must have good verbal and written communication skills.

5. Prior manufacturing background or proof of mechanical and leadership ability.

6. Proficient in Word and Excel.

7. Ability to pass forklift certification and operate fork truck, as required.

8. Waist to shoulder lifting of up to 20 LBS. for setting up braiders, as required.

9. Ability to lift 70 LBS. for loading wire on winders, as required.

10. Ability to sit, stand, bend, and reach for long periods of time to operate and maintain equipment.
